Rams' Fisher cites commitment to team owner in dismissing USC rumors

Published Oct. 21, 2015 12:17 p.m. ET

St. Louis Rams coach Jeff Fisher said he has no interest in the vacant opening at the University of Southern California.

Fisher is among a number of high-profile coaches who have been mentioned as candidates for the USC job, but he shot down that idea while citing loyalty to Rams owner Stan Kroenke.

“Yeah, I’ve heard things. But no," Fisher said addressing the reports, per the St. Louis Post-Dispatch. "I appreciate what anybody else is saying out there. But I made a commitment to Stan here, and I’m going to finish, keep that commitment."

Fisher, who played at USC, is in the fourth season of a five-year, $35 million contract. The Rams are 22-30-1 during his tenure and haven't won more than seven games in a season.
